Hi
I have two queue managers using SSL to secure a SDR/RCVR channel pair (one QM on AIX, the other on HP-UX)
The SDR channel from QMA to QMB has SSLCIPH set, SSLPEER set, and SSLCAUTH to 'REQUIRED' at both ends. The channel starts successfully.
The SDR channel from QMB to QMA has only SSLCIPH set at both ends (same value) and the channel will not start - get AMQ9665 reported at QMB, and AMQ9633 reported at QMA.
The AMQ9633 implies there is something wrong with a certificate (the CRL option doesn't apply), but doesn't indicate whose certificate - I assume it may be QMA's as QMB is the client and it shouldn't be sending its certificate (SSLCAUTH is OPTIONAL).
However, on the QMA to QMB channel, SSLCAUTH was REQUIRED at both ends, so each QMgr will have authenticated with each other, implying that both certificates could be found/exchanged (they even validated each others Distinguised Name info).
So on the QMB to QMA channel, does anyone have any ideas which certificate it might have an issue with, and why this should be so when the other channel works ok ? |

Well at a guess.
QMA to QMB works QMB has QMA's certificate (public key)
QMB to QMA doesn't work. QMA doesn't have QMB's certificate (public key)
Does QMB even have a unique private key?
